Know Your Japan eVisa: Quick Facts
Japan eVisa is an online travel permit which allows Myanmar citizens to visit the country for a short-term travel.
Fact No 1: Validity: 90 days from the issue date
Fact No 2: Type of Entry: Single Entry
Fact No 3: Max Stay: 15 days
Documents Needed to Complete the Application

There are multiple documents needed for the Japan eVisa application.
Residence Permit/ VYou must show a valid residence card or visa from Australia, Brazil, Cambodia, Canada, Saudi Arabia, Singapore, South Africa, Taiwan, the UK, or the USA to prove your immigration status.
✅ Myanmar Passport: Use a passport which remains valid for 6 months from your date of entry, with 2 blank pages for visa stamps
✅ Photograph: A passport-size photograph with a white background.
✅ Financial Proof: 3 months bank statement from the working bank account, having enough balance to finance your stay
✅ Flight Tickets: Return tickets or onward travel tickets
✅ Itinerary Detail: A document mentioning travel dates, hotel address and the activities you will be participating in

Famous Destinations in Japan

- Tokyo, The Capital Of Japan: Many travellers regard Tokyo as Japan’s foremost destination, where sleek high-rise buildings stand alongside ancient temples. Notable attractions include Sensō-ji Temple and Shibuya Crossing.
- Kyoto, The Historical Gem: Kyoto has a rich cultural and historical heritage, which makes it one of Japan’s most popular tourist destinations.
- Hiroshima, A City of Peace: Hiroshima, home to the Peace Memorial Park, is a must-visit for travellers interested in Japan. The city has a rich history and played an important role in Japan’s recovery, which makes it one of the country’s most popular cities.
- Nara, A Walk Through History: Nara is a distinguished Japanese destination, noted for the freely roaming sika deer that visitors can meet in Nara Park.
